SUMMARY

OF MEETING HELD WITH PP5L AT BETHESDA, MD.

ON FEBRUARY 22, 1984 REGARDING PROPOSED CHANGES TO SUSQUEHANNA STANDBY GAS TREATMENT SYSTEM, TECHNICAL SPECIFICATIONS On February 22, 1984, representatives of Pennsylvania Power 8 Light Company i met with the NRC Staff to discuss the proposed changes to the Standby Gas Treatment System (SGTS) technical specification described in PP&L letters dated December 19, 1983, January 5,

1984 and January 21, 1984.

A list of attendees is provided in Attachment l.

Initial discussions with the licensee covered the SGTS configuration and its relationship to the ventilation systems.

Attachment 2 was presented by the licensee as.part of this discussion under which the various surveillance alternatives would be performed to verify secondary containment in-leakage.

The licensee also indicated that the three zone test would not be performed with either reactor operating due to expected temperature rise in the area of the operating reactor(s) due to the length of time needed to perform the test and the SGTS provides no cooling capacity to the operating regions.

The staff requested the licensee provide additional clarification as to when the alternative surveillance requirements would be performed.

In addi tion, the staff requested that the three zone test (Zone I, Zone II, and Zone III) be performed at least every 5 years.

The licensee agreed to these items and formally provided these modifications in a revision to the proposed SGTS technical specification changes in a letter dated February 23, 1984.
